Crutch Gaits
Various methods of walking with crutches, adjusted based on the degree of weight bearing allowed on the injured limb.
Four-Point Gait
A walking technique used with crutches, where each crutch and each leg is moved independently in a sequence that provides stability.
Swing-To Gait
A walking pattern where both legs are moved forward together while using crutches or walking aids.
